Zoomer Radio’s Garden Show host is noted author, columnist, radio and HGTV personality Charlie Dobbin. She’ll update you with each week’s gardening tips and professional advice, while taking your calls and having some fun with gardening as well. Every Saturday from 9-10am on Zoomer Radio AM740 and FM96.7

Jonas Spring (Ecoman.ca) joins us to talk about recent flooding and how to ameliorate it's effects in our gardens. We speak of condos as cliff gardens, and all those little sprigs of growth popping up in between sidewalk slabs. He refers to these areas as Alvar Ecosystems.
